Stonework repair services involve restoring and maintaining the structural integrity and aesthetic appeal of stone surfaces on residential and commercial properties. These services typically include fixing cracked, chipped, or damaged stones, re-pointing mortar joints, and addressing issues caused by weathering or settling. Skilled professionals assess the condition of existing stone features and perform targeted repairs to ensure the longevity and stability of the structure. Proper stonework repair not only enhances the appearance of a property but also helps prevent further deterioration that could lead to more extensive and costly repairs in the future.

The problems addressed by stonework repair services often stem from natural wear and tear, environmental exposure, or structural shifts. Common issues include crumbling mortar joints, loose or shifting stones, and surface erosion. These problems can compromise the safety and durability of features such as retaining walls, steps, facades, and decorative stone elements. Repairing these issues promptly can help maintain the structural soundness of a property, prevent water infiltration, and preserve its overall value. Professionals use specialized techniques and materials to match existing stones and mortar, ensuring repairs blend seamlessly with the original work.

The overview below groups typical Stonework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Elmhurst, IL.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Material Repair Costs - The cost to repair stonework materials typically ranges from $200 to $1,200 per project, depending on the type and extent of damage. For example, minor cracks may cost around $200, while extensive repairs can reach $1,200 or more.

Labor Expenses - Labor charges for stonework repair services generally fall between $50 and $150 per hour. The total cost depends on the project's complexity, with larger or more intricate repairs costing more overall.

Full Replacement Costs - Replacing damaged stone elements can cost between $1,500 and $5,000, depending on the size, type of stone, and scope of work involved. Custom or high-end stones tend to increase overall expenses.

Cost Factors - Several factors influence repair costs, including stone type, extent of damage, and accessibility. Variations in these factors mean that typical project costs can vary significantly across different jobs in Elmhurst and nearby areas.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
